Understanding golf ball compression ratings is crucial for golfers looking to enhance their performance on the course, especially in regions like South Africa, where varying altitudes can significantly affect play. Balls with lower compression provide a softer feel, making them advantageous for players with slower swing speeds. Conversely, higher compression balls offer a firmer touch, which is better suited for those with faster swings. Grasping these ratings enables golfers to optimise distance and achieve precise control on the greens, leading to an overall improvement in their game.

How Can You Match Compression to Your Swing Speed?

To elevate your golfing experience, it is vital to assess your average swing speed and select a ball compression that aligns with it. Golfers with slower swing speeds typically gain distance from lower compression balls, while those with faster swings may find that higher compression balls enhance control and accuracy. Taking these factors into account is key to achieving optimal performance and favourable results on the golf course.

Step-by-Step Guide to Selecting the Right Compression

Focused golfer mid-swing on lush course with launch monitor showing swing speed and rolling golf balls

To determine the ideal golf ball compression, start by measuring your swing speed. This can be done using a launch monitor at a golf shop or by consulting with a local professional. After obtaining this information, review your performance notes after playing several holes with different balls to identify which compression yields the best outcomes for your game.

It is essential to observe how the ball behaves in various scenarios, including its spin rates and roll characteristics on the greens. By assessing these factors, golfers can refine their choices and select a compression that improves their performance and enjoyment on the course.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Is Golf Ball Compression?

Golf ball compression refers to the extent to which a ball deforms upon impact. This characteristic affects distance, control, and feel, making it essential for players to choose the appropriate compression based on their swing speed and playing style for optimal performance.

How Can I Measure My Swing Speed Accurately?

You can determine your swing speed by using a launch monitor at a golf shop or collaborating with a coach. Many local driving ranges are equipped with technology designed to help you accurately assess your swing speed for better equipment selection.

What Compression Is Ideal for Beginners?

Beginners typically benefit from lower compression balls, which assist in maximising distance and minimising the risk of mis-hits. These balls offer a softer feel and enhance overall enjoyment of the game, making them suitable for new players.

How Does Altitude Influence Golf Ball Performance?

At higher elevations, the reduced air density allows the ball to travel further. Golfers should consider using specific compressions that optimise carry and control in these conditions to maintain consistent performance, especially in elevated areas.
